Transaction 37eab70aafffb4a53b232939827c30dea0676e8284218563c89843718d16a985
1 Input
2 Outputs
- 37eab70aafffb4a53b232939827c30dea0676e8284218563c89843718d16a985:0
- 37eab70aafffb4a53b232939827c30dea0676e8284218563c89843718d16a985:1
value 41592
address 1xkis28LrGzyVTXdbxpwftzZZeLKSNCkE
value 597553
address 18GFDsJdTSSfPgmJDs83BMpk4LGEE88TZE